Oprah Winfrey stars in first trailer for ‘The Immortal Life Of Henrietta Lacks’

Oprah Winfrey and Rose Byrne search for the truth in the first trailer for HBO's upcoming television movie, The Immortal Life of Henrietta Lacks. Based on the book of the same name, the film depicts the true story of Henrietta Lacks whose cells were used without permission to create the first immortal human cell line which led to unprecedented breakthroughs that changed the face of medicine. Pandora’s on-demand music service finally arrives

Pandora’s long-awaited alternative to Spotify has arrived today. The company this morning announced the debut of a new paid tier to its streaming service called Pandora Premium, which offers a combination of radio-like listening as well as the option to search and play any track and create your own playlists. Ed Sheeran to guest star in Game of Thrones

The singer-songwriter Ed Sheeran will appear in the seventh series of the HBO fantasy drama, which returns to TV screens in July. The show’s creators, David Benioff and DB Weiss, revealed Sheeran’s involvement during an event at the South By Southwest festival in Austin, Texas. Oscars Shocker: Warren Beatty and Faye Dunaway Read Wrong Best Picture Winner

The 'Bonnie and Clyde' actors announced 'La La Land' instead of 'Moonlight,' the correct winner. In a stunning gaffe, Warren Beatty and Faye Dunaway, stars of 1967's classic Bonnie and Clyde, announced the wrong best picture winner at the Oscars on Sunday.
